Temple Joys in Paris, France

The Paris (Versailles) Temple

One of the greatest joys of our mission is to be able to attend the temple.  The temple in Frankfurt, which is only a fifteen minute drive from us, is closed for renovations.  We are fortunate however to have four temples within the travel distance we are allowed on this mission--Freiberg, Germany; The Hague, Netherlands; Bern, Switzerland; Paris, France.  In May, we were able to attend the Paris Temple which is located in beautiful Versailles, France, just outside Paris.


Unlike most temples, the Paris Temple is directly on a main street.  This is the beautiful entrance.


This is a view from the inner courtyard of the temple.

This Christis statue is in the temple courtyard.  It is a favorite place to take group pictures.

 In the courtyard. the visitor center is the building at the back and the temple is off to the right of the picture.

The public is welcome in this beautiful courtyard and in the visitor center.  Many of the neighbors who live in the apartments surrounding the temple have commented on the peace they feel viewing the temple, the gardens and the Christis from their homes.
